Date death penalty reenacted

March 1, 1974

Can a defendant get death penalty for a felony in which s/he was not responsible for the murder?

Yes; also for aggravated assault, or aggravated kidnapping committed while in official detention

How is the sentence determined?

Jury decides on aggravators; judge decides on sentence

Location of death row(s)

Deer Lodge (Women: Warm Springs)

Clemency process

Governor has authority to grant clemency with nonbinding advice of Board of Pardons and Paroles

Time of execution (in law and/or by custom)

In the past, executions in Montana have taken place around 12 am

Number of people exonerated from death row since 1973

0

Names of people exonerated from death row since 1973

N/A



Execution Method

Lethal Injection

Total Executions Since State's Reinstatement of the Death Penalty: 3
